| What It Does | This AI tool takes user input in plain English, describing the desired spreadsheet operation, and instantly outputs the corresponding Google Sheets formula. It understands various functions, conditions, and cell references, providing a ready-to-use solution that can be directly pasted into a Google Sheet. Users can also request explanations for the generated formulas to better understand their logic and components, fostering learning alongside productivity. | Three Sigma allows users to upload various document types like PDFs and DOCX files to create a searchable knowledge base. It leverages advanced AI to process these documents, enabling natural language questioning and providing precise answers sourced directly from the uploaded content. The tool also offers summarization capabilities, helping users quickly grasp the core ideas and critical information within their research materials. |
